How much do training development man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 13, 2026, the average yearly pay for training development manager in Valparaiso, IN is $80,521.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$59,900.00 and $98,900.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ges faced by training development managers when implementing new training programs?

Training Development Managers often encounter challenges such as securing buy-in from leadership and employees, aligning training content with organizational goals, and adapting materials for diverse learning styles. Additionally, measuring the effectiveness of training programs and ensuring consistent engagement across teams can be difficult. Proactive communication, stakeholder involvement, and continuous feedback are essential strategies to address these challenges and drive program success.

What does a training development manager do?

A Training Development Manager is responsible for designing, implementing, and overseeing training programs within an organization. They assess training needs, develop curricula, and coordinate with subject matter experts to ensure employees receive effective learning opportunities. Their role also involves evaluating the effectiveness of training sessions and making improvements based on feedback and organizational goals. Ultimately, they help employees develop skills that improve performance and support business objectives.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a training development man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Training Development Manager, you need expertise in instructional design, adult learning principles, and project management, often supported by a bachelor’s or master’s degree in education, HR, or a related field. Familiarity with Learning Management Systems (LMS), e-learning authoring tools, and relevant certifications such as CPLP or ATD are typically required. Strong communication, leadership, and analytical skills help you effectively manage teams and tailor training programs to organizational needs. These skills are vital to ensure high-quality, impactful training initiatives that drive employee performance and business growth.

What is the difference between Training Development Manager vs Training Coordinator?

AspectTraining Development ManagerTraining Coordinator
ResponsibilitiesDesigns, develops, and oversees training programs, manages teams, and aligns training with organizational goals.Assists in implementing training sessions, schedules courses, and supports trainers with logistics.
Required CredentialsBachelor’s degree in HR, Education, or related field; often requires experience in training design and leadership.Bachelor’s degree preferred; focus on coordination, communication, and administrative skills.
Work EnvironmentOffice-based, often in corporate or educational settings, with leadership responsibilities.Office or training facility, supporting day-to-day training activities and logistics.

The Training Development Manager focuses on creating and managing comprehensive training programs and leading teams, while the Training Coordinator supports the execution and logistics of training sessions. Both roles require related skills and credentials but differ in scope and responsibility.
